Shower Installation in Greenwich, CT

Shower installation services involve replacing or upgrading existing showers or installing new shower units in bathrooms. These projects can include installing standard shower stalls, walk-in showers, or custom-designed shower enclosures. Homeowners typically request these services when renovating a bathroom, replacing outdated fixtures, or expanding their shower space for improved comfort and functionality. Before requesting installation, property owners should consider the size and style of the shower they desire, as well as any plumbing modifications that may be necessary to accommodate new fixtures or designs.

Understanding the scope of the project is essential for property owners planning a shower installation. This includes evaluating the current bathroom layout, selecting appropriate materials, and considering any structural or plumbing adjustments required for a seamless fit. Clarifying these details beforehand can help ensure the installation process proceeds smoothly and aligns with the desired aesthetic and practical needs. Proper planning also helps in choosing the right type of shower to match the existing bathroom environment and personal preferences.

FAQ

Shower Installation Questions

What types of showers can be installed? A variety of shower options are available, including standard, walk-in, and custom-designed showers to suit different preferences and bathroom layouts.

Is it possible to replace an existing shower? Yes, existing showers can typically be removed and replaced with new units, often with minimal disruption to the surrounding bathroom area.

What materials are commonly used for shower installations? Popular materials include tile, acrylic, fiberglass, and stone, each offering different aesthetics and durability levels.

What should property owners consider before installing a new shower? It's important to evaluate space, plumbing compatibility, and desired features to ensure the installation meets functional and design needs.
